Book Review Sources
- Reviews in American History Current issues are available in Project Muse as are all volumes from volume 23, 1995 to present.
- New York Review of Books Available in print from volume 1, 1963 to present.
- ChoiceReviews Reviews significant current books and electronic resources of interest to those in higher education from 1988 to present. Earlier years and current issues are available in print under the title 'Choice".
- Book Review Digest Retrospective (1905 - 1982) Covers books in a full range of subject areas, including History and the Humanities, presenting reviews of fiction and nonfiction, reference works, textbooks, and children’s literature.
- Book Review Index Online Comprehensive guide to book reviews that includes more than 5 million review citations from thousands of of popular, academic, and professional works.
- Books in Print Publishing information for English-language books, audios, and videos in all disciplines including reviews for many of them.

Call numbers
Call numbers tell you where a book is shelved in the Library. In Drexel Library, we use the Library of Congress (LC) Classification scheme which groups titles by subject matter. This classification system is a great way to group books together, but it is not always intuitive to the searcher.
